Hello,
as I'm trying to compile RELION with EB, I get an "unresolved
dependency" error for a dependency that's been filtered out::
$ eb --filter-deps=libX11
/apps/easybuild/ebfiles/r/RELION/RELION-1.4-foss-2015a-singleprecision.eb
[...]
ERROR: Failed to process easyconfig
/apps/easybuild/ebfiles/r/RELION/RELION-1.4-foss-2015a-singleprecision.eb: No
easyconfig for {'external_module_metadata': {}, 'full_mod_name': None,
'toolchain': {'version': '2015a', 'name': 'foss'}, 'name': 'libX11', 'dummy':
False, 'short_mod_name': None, 'external_module': False, 'versionsuffix':
'-Python-2.7.8', 'version': '1.6.3', 'toolchain_inherited': True, 'hidden':
False, 'build_only': False} that matches toolchain hierarchy generated by
{'version': '2015a', 'name': 'foss'}
Why isn't `--filter-deps` honored here?
I have tried both EB 2.8.0 and 2.8.2 FWIW.
Ciao,
R
--
Riccardo Murri
http://www.s3it.uzh.ch/about/team/#Riccardo.Murri
S3IT: Services and Support for Science IT
University of Zurich
Winterthurerstrasse 190, CH-8057 Zürich (Switzerland)
Tel: +41 44 635 4208
Fax: +41 44 635 6888